With this service you can run analysis on

  1. Links:

    This tool can show you all the important information about your competitor’s links. The report includes PageRank, anchor texts, no-follow information and more.

  2. Sites:

    Having your site indexed is first step in getting traffic from search engines. This tool goes through every url in your XML Sitemaps file and reports if its indexed properly.

  3. and Pages:

    See when the page was first indexed. Just right-click on any page and click “Get Page Age” and you will see when the page was indexed by Google for a first time. This information can help you to evaluate e.g. if pagerank is accurate or if its worth getting a link from that page.
